Chapter 1: Crafting an Outstanding LinkedIn Profile
Your LinkedIn profile is your digital resume and your first impression on potential employers, clients, and collaborators. To do LinkedIn like a boss, you need to start with a standout profile.
1.1 Profile Photo and Cover Photo
- Choose a professional, high-resolution profile photo that reflects your industry.
- Customize your cover photo to showcase your personal brand, such as a professional headshot, your workspace, or an image related to your expertise.
1.2 Headline and Summary
- Craft a compelling headline that highlights your key skills and expertise.
- Write a concise but impactful summary that tells your professional story and showcases your unique value proposition.
1.3 Experience and Education
- Add detailed descriptions of your work experience and education, highlighting achievements and key responsibilities.
- Use action-oriented language and quantify your accomplishments with numbers and percentages.
1.4 Skills and Endorsements
- Select and prioritize relevant skills for your industry.
- Encourage endorsements from colleagues and connections to validate your expertise.
1.5 Recommendations
- Request recommendations from colleagues and supervisors to build credibility.
- Provide recommendations to others in return to strengthen your network.
Chapter 2: Building and Nurturing Your LinkedIn Network
A strong network is the foundation of LinkedIn success. To do LinkedIn like a boss, you need to strategically build and nurture your connections.
2.1 Connecting with Purpose
- Send personalized connection requests with a brief message explaining why you want to connect.
- Connect with professionals in your industry, alumni, colleagues, and influencers.
2.2 Engaging with Your Network
- Share valuable content, including articles, blog posts, and industry news.
- Comment thoughtfully on others’ posts and engage in meaningful conversations.
2.3 Joining and Participating in Groups
- Join LinkedIn Groups relevant to your industry and interests.
- Contribute to discussions, ask questions, and share your knowledge to establish your expertise.
2.4 Utilizing LinkedIn Events
- Attend and host virtual events, webinars, and workshops to expand your network.
- Follow up with connections made during these events to nurture relationships.
Chapter 3: Showcasing Your Expertise
To do LinkedIn like a boss, you must position yourself as an industry expert and thought leader.
3.1 Creating and Sharing Content
- Publish articles and posts about industry trends, best practices, and insights.
- Use rich media like videos, infographics, and slides to make your content more engaging.
3.2 Engaging in Thought Leadership
- Share your unique perspective on current events and industry changes.
- Comment on trending topics to demonstrate your expertise.
3.3 Leveraging Recommendations and Endorsements
- Regularly update your skills and request endorsements to validate your expertise.
- Encourage colleagues to write recommendations that highlight your accomplishments.
Chapter 4: Job Searching and Career Development on LinkedIn
LinkedIn is a powerful tool for job seekers and professionals looking to advance their careers.
4.1 Optimizing Your Job Search
- Use LinkedIn’s job search features to find relevant job openings.
- Tailor your application materials, including your resume and cover letter, to each job you apply for.
4.2 Networking for Career Advancement
- Reach out to industry leaders and mentors for guidance and mentorship.
- Attend industry-specific networking events and conferences.
4.3 Learning and Skill Development
- Explore LinkedIn Learning courses to acquire new skills and stay up-to-date in your industry.
- Share your course completions and certificates on your profile.
Chapter 5: Monitoring Your LinkedIn Success
To do LinkedIn like a boss, it’s essential to track your progress and adjust your strategy as needed.
5.1 Analytics and Metrics
- Monitor the performance of your posts, articles, and profile views.
- Use LinkedIn analytics to gain insights into your network and audience.
5.2 Adjusting Your Strategy
- Continuously refine your profile and content strategy based on what’s working.
- Stay updated with LinkedIn’s latest features and best practices.
Chapter 6: LinkedIn Etiquette and Best Practices
To excel on LinkedIn, you must adhere to proper etiquette and best practices.
6.1 Professional Communication
- Maintain a respectful and professional tone in all your interactions.
- Avoid oversharing personal information or controversial opinions.
6.2 Privacy and Security
- Review and update your privacy settings to control who can see your activity.
- Be cautious about sharing sensitive information, and report any suspicious activity.
6.3 Engagement
- Be consistent in your engagement with your network.
- Respond to messages and comments promptly and professionally.
